What is the Richter scale?
The Richter scale is a measure of the energy released by an earthquake.  It is calculated in a specific way based on a specific type of measuring device.  The scale is logarithmic.  Each unit increase in the scale corresponds to a 10 times increase in the shaking amplitude and a 31.6 times increase in the energy released.  There is no correlation between the Richter scale and particle velocity.
